About Reverend Bizarre
Inspired by the likes of Saint Vitus and Cathedral, Finnish doom metal band Reverend Bizzare was founded in 1994, in the southern industrial town of Lohja by vocalist and bassist Albert Witchfinder. Peter Vicar soon joined on guitar and the splendidly named Earl of Void had taken over on drums by the time of 1999's aptly named Slice of Doom demo. After taking part in the Doom Shall Rise tour in the winter of 2002, the band cut its celebrated first album, In the Rectory of the Bizzare Reverend. Subsequently signed to Finnish powerhouse Spikefarm, Reverend Bizzare unleashed the sophomore Harbinger of Metal in early 2004. ~ Eduardo Rivadavia
